How to program a key fob remote

Remotes and car key fobs let drivers open their doors, activate the security system, and start their engines from the distance. These devices can be difficult without the proper instruction or training. Many people can program their key fobs by themselves which saves money by not paying for professional services. The process differs from vehicle to car, but typically involves turning power on and off, and pressing specific buttons in an order.

The first step to making a new key fob programable is getting a blank key. You can order a key online for a less expensive cost, or buy one from your local locksmith or dealership. To properly program the key it is essential that the key matches your vehicle's model and make. It's also beneficial to have the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) available. This can be found in the title and registration of your vehicle and insurance cards and other official documents.

Follow these steps to program the blank key:

Sit on the driver's side and close all the doors. Press the lock button on your key fob a few times, and listen for a lock sound. This sounds indicates that the fob has entered the reprogramming process, and it will take around five minutes to complete. If the sound doesn't appear, try pressing the button again.

Once the key fob is in programming mode then insert it into the ignition and then turn on your car. Wait for the security light on the dashboard to turn on and remain in the dark. When this happens the key fob has been successfully reprogrammed.

Consult your owner's guide for any additional steps that are required. Some vehicles require that you enter a specific code to program the keyfob. Some models come with unique anti-theft features that must be updated by a dealer or locksmith to ensure that the key fob functions properly.

How to get a Key Fob or Remote

If you don't have an extra key fob or remote, or want to purchase a new one to backup your key you can do this by having a locksmith cut a new one, and then following the car manufacturer's instructions for adding a third key. These instructions are available in the owner's guide or on the internet for your specific vehicle model. You should also check your warranty, car insurance policy, or auto club membership coverage to see whether they will cover replacement key fobs, as well as any programming fees.

In the majority of cases, the original key fob has to be programmed in order to be compatible with anti-theft devices. A dealer selling new cars usually has the equipment needed to do this. However, some older models can be self-programmed with the right tools and knowledge. Some newer models come with upgraded transponders that need to be programmed by an auto locksmith or dealer to activate the reprogramme car key's unique security systems.

How do you program the third key?

Car key reprogramming isn't as simple as changing your password on Facebook and requires the right tools. It's essential to find a reputable professional who is knowledgeable about what they're doing to save yourself money, time and stress. It's also advisable to have a second programmed key to use in the event that you lose your first or lock it in the car. It can be expensive to program a key, but if you're equipped with the proper tools, you'll be able to do it on your own.

Start by reading the owner manual for your car. It will outline the specific steps for programming the key. If you don't have the manual you can search on the internet for your make and model. Transponder chips are placed inside the key head made of plastic in most modern cars. This chip transmits a message to an ignition receiver which allows the engine to start. If the chip isn't correctly programmed it won't start. The process of reprogramming the key on your own can result in corrupted data and a disabled vehicle.

Another option is to locate locksmiths who offer the service. These professionals can program the new key quickly. Some of them provide mobile key programmer services. They may charge more than dealerships but they can help you save time and money.

Locksmiths can typically program any kind of car key. Whether it's a regular transponder key or an electronic remote flip key. They can also help with other key fob issues like proximity/comfort access. They can also reprogram an existing key fob.

Where to get the Key Fob or Remote

Modern cars do not utilize keys made of metal to start, unlock or control their vehicles. Instead they use remotes or key fobs. Key fobs come with useful and cool features. They can do everything from locking the doors and lower all the windows in your car when you're inside it, and even make noises that help find your vehicle in a parking lot. But most people don't know that their key fobs can have even more secret tricks to play with.

Apart from opening the doors and starting the engine, many car key reprogram near me fobs also have the ability to control certain systems in the vehicle like the audio system or the climate controls. A lot of car fobs come with a panic button that you can press when you suspect that someone is trying to break into your home or take your vehicle. Some experts recommend keeping the key fob in your pocket in stressful or dangerous situations like walking through a dark street.

You can locate replacement key fobs at your local auto parts store or major retailers who specialize in automotive electronics such as AutoZone. They're usually less expensive than dealers and can also program and cut your keys at the same time. An AutoZone associate can also help you identify the correct key, since they all look alike and might not work in your vehicle.

Some online retailers sell pre-programmed fobs, but make sure you purchase from a reputable vendor that requires proof of ownership before shipping the remote to your door. Examine your car warranty, insurance policy or membership in a club to see if they offer the replacement key fob no cost or to cover a part of the cost.

The majority of auto dealers will charge you to program the new keyfob. Some customers look for alternatives, like locksmiths and auto-key shops that are independent. Some independent shops don't have the programming equipment required for newer European cars.
